Transaction cc75363baeca0120c840372beb3961922be680baa224dc1955288f63c983b4ac
1 Input
1 Output
-
cc75363baeca0120c840372beb3961922be680baa224dc1955288f63c983b4ac:0
- value
- 19824384
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 26c5807260072a66ef1a285d924478bfa62c1a33 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14Y1GxBULpxcV6Tk4Q98gspwgk8wh8KbU1